#!/usr/bin/env python
"""Configure Hermes Agent with Databricks Model Serving.
Hermes Agent (github.com/NousResearch/hermes-agent) is a multi-provider AI CLI
with tool-calling, persistent memory, slash commands, and a rich skill system.
Unlike the other CLIs in CoDA, Hermes is a Python application (not npm).
This script installs from PyPI with minimal deps (core covers chat +
Databricks model serving). The upstream `.[all]` extras pull ~500 MB /
90+ packages β users can add specific extras later if needed:
uv pip install "hermes-agent[mcp,messaging,...]"
Config: ~/.hermes/config.yaml with custom provider for Databricks.
Auth: Bearer token via Databricks PAT.
Config precedence (matches Claude/Codex/Gemini/OpenCode setup):
1. If DATABRICKS_GATEWAY_HOST or DATABRICKS_WORKSPACE_ID -> AI Gateway
2. Otherwise -> DATABRICKS_HOST/serving-endpoints
Opt-out:
Set ENABLE_HERMES=false in app.yaml to skip installation entirely.
"""
